    Upper Mount Gravatt busway station is located in Brisbane, Australia serving the suburb of Upper Mount Gravatt. It opened on 30 April 2001 when the South East Busway was extended from Woolloongabba to Eight Mile Plains. [1] [2] It was built beneath the existing Garden City bus station at Westfield Garden City.

    On 8 August 2022, the centre was renamed Westfield Mt Gravatt to better reflect its location, [4] although the centre is not in the suburb of Mount Gravatt but in the neighbouring suburb of Upper Mount Gravatt. [5] Later in 2022, David Jones announced the closure of its Mt Gravatt store in January 2023 after 52 years.
